Description

Delving into the age‑old art of oneirology, this volume offers a thorough yet approachable guide to interpreting the symbols that appear in our nightly visions. Drawing on centuries of tradition, it balances cautionary advice with the excitement of uncovering hidden meanings, showing how a simple dream of an anchor or an almond can hint at future joys or challenges. Readers will find clear explanations that respect both scholarly research and the intuitive side of divination.

Beyond dreams, the book expands into related practices such as palmistry, card reading, and the crafting of talismans, all illustrated to aid understanding. Its systematic layout makes it a handy reference for anyone curious about the language of the subconscious, whether a seasoned practitioner or a newcomer eager to explore the mysteries of the mind. The concise entries invite listeners to experiment with these insights in everyday life, turning ordinary sleep into a source of personal guidance.
